Portugal Welded Pipes Market has seen a decline in market size over the past decade. The peak market size of €1.40 million was recorded in 2020, followed by a sharp decrease to €0.12 million in 2023. The market is forecasted to continue shrinking, with a projected size of €0.07 million in 2030. The CAGR for the period 2022-24 was -20.80%, while for the period 2025-30, it is estimated at -18.80%. The downward trend can be attributed to various factors such as economic slowdown, reduced infrastructure spending, and evolving consumer preferences towards alternative materials. Despite the challenges, upcoming infrastructure projects in Portugal, such as the expansion of transportation networks and urban development initiatives, could potentially stimulate demand for welded pipes in the near future, offering a glimmer of hope for market recovery.

The Portugal Welded Pipes Market experienced notable fluctuations in both exports and imports between 2019 and 2025. In 2019, exports were at €198.23 thousand, significantly higher than subsequent years, which saw a sharp decline to €8.97 thousand in 2020, likely due to global economic uncertainty impacting trade. However, exports rebounded in 2025 to reach €341.06 thousand, showing a clear upward trend post-2020. Imports followed a slightly different trajectory, with a peak in 2020 at €1.04 million, followed by a gradual decrease until 2022. The market saw another peak in 2024 when imports reached €577.93 thousand, possibly driven by increased infrastructure projects. The consistent growth in exports post-2020 may be attributed to strategic market expansions and product innovations to meet international demand, while fluctuations in imports could be linked to varying raw material costs and shifts in domestic consumption patterns. These trends align with the overall recovery of the global steel industry post-pandemic, as reported by industry experts from Market Research Future.

Export potential enables firms to identify high-growth global markets with greater confidence by combining advanced trade intelligence with a structured quantitative methodology. The framework analyzes emerging demand trends and country-level import patterns while integrating macroeconomic and trade datasets such as GDP and population forecasts, bilateral import–export flows, tariff structures, elasticity differentials between developed and developing economies, geographic distance, and import demand projections. Using weighted trade values from 2020–2024 as the base period to project country-to-country export potential for 2030, these inputs are operationalized through calculated drivers such as gravity model parameters, tariff impact factors, and projected GDP per-capita growth. Through an analysis of hidden potentials, demand hotspots, and market conditions that are most favorable to success, this method enables firms to focus on target countries, maximize returns, and global expansion with data, backed by accuracy.
By factoring in the projected importer demand gap that is currently unmet and could be potential opportunity, it identifies the potential for the Exporter (Country) among 190 countries, against the general trade analysis, which identifies the biggest importer or exporter.
